LGBTQ+ Issues therapists in Oakleaf Plantation, FL Statistics
LGBTQ+ Issues therapists in Oakleaf Plantation, FL average 16 years of experience and charge around $195 per session. 100% offer online sessions. The top treatment approaches are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) (73%), Psychodynamic Therapy (40%), and Person-Centered Therapy (Rogerian) (38%).
